I have 65 users using this card and they are all in Dell D610. I ahve had no problems until about 3 weeks. In about a dozen of the machines the card would all of the sudden lock up and the indicator light would turn orange. I spent these last weeks on the phone with Sprint and Novatel and they came to the conclusion that the cards went bad. They sent me replacements and they worked fine for less than a day and the same 12 are back to locking up displaying the orange light. Nothing has changed in the configuration of the laptops and the softare is version 3.02
Anyone have this kind of problem? |
